708 CDGA/HCP4A Bearing Product Overview & Core Advantages
The 708 CDGA/HCP4A is a single-row angular contact ball bearing engineered for ultra-high precision applications. Positioned in the P4A super-precision tolerance class, it delivers exceptional rotational accuracy and running smoothness. Its core advantages include the ability to accommodate combined radial and axial loads in one direction, facilitated by a 15° contact angle. The use of a ceramic ball and phenolic resin cage combination enables superior high-speed performance and thermal stability, making it ideal for demanding, high-accuracy spindle assemblies.
708 CDGA/HCP4A Bearing Model Code Explained, Specifications & Naming Convention
| Code Segment | Technical Meaning | Significance |
|---|---|---|
| 708 | Basic Bearing Series/Size Designation | Defines the core dimensions: 8mm bore, 22mm OD, 7mm width. |
| C | 15° Contact Angle | Optimized for high-speed operation and moderate axial load capacity. |
| DG | Universal Matchable (DU) | The bearing is manufactured to be universally matchable with another identical bearing to form a preloaded duplex set (DB, DF, DT). |
| A | Extra Light Preload | Indicates the bearing is supplied with a minimal internal preload, maximizing high-speed capability and minimizing running torque. |
| HCP4A | Tolerance Class & Material Specification | P4A denotes super precision tolerances. "HC" likely indicates the use of Hybrid Ceramic components (ceramic balls with steel rings). |
708 CDGA/HCP4A Bearing Structural Features & Performance Benefits
- Hybrid Ceramic Construction: The combination of chrome steel rings and silicon nitride (Si3N4) ceramic balls significantly reduces centrifugal forces, lowers operating temperature, and extends service life at very high speeds. It also provides inherent electrical insulation.
- Phenolic Resin Cage: This lightweight, high-strength cage material offers excellent dimensional stability and low friction, further contributing to the bearing's exceptional limiting speed of 110,000 rpm.
- Super-Precision P4A Tolerance: Tighter-than-standard bore, OD, and width tolerances ensure minimal runout and vibration, which is critical for achieving the highest levels of machining accuracy and surface finish.
- Universal Matching (SU/DU): This feature allows for the flexible creation of preloaded bearing sets, enabling engineers to build spindle arrangements with precisely controlled rigidity and minimal axial/radial play.
708 CDGA/HCP4A Bearing Typical Application Areas
The 708 CDGA/HCP4A is specifically designed for high-performance machinery requiring the utmost precision and speed.
- High-Frequency CNC Spindles: For precision milling, grinding, and drilling centers.
- PCB Drilling & Routing Spindles: Where high RPM and positional accuracy are paramount.
- High-Speed Automation & Robotics: In direct-drive motors and precision rotary joints.
- Aerospace & Semiconductor Manufacturing Equipment: Applications demanding reliability and precision in critical processes.
